🙂Monthly costs for one person with rent: $790 in Clark Freeport versus $1,018 in Medellin.
🙂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,212 in Clark Freeport versus $1,609 in Medellin.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$1,634 in Clark Freeport versus $2,200 in Medellin.
🌍Living in Clark Freeport costs roughly 22% less than in Medellin, driven mainly by Getting Around.
📊Both cities sit below the global median: Clark Freeport41% lower, Medellin24% lower.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$266 in Clark Freeport and $476 in Medellin.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Medellin pays 96%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$18.00 in Clark Freeport vs $33.00 in Medellin. Groceries flip the comparison at $205 vs $192, with Medellin cheaper for home cooking.
